Social Proof
Hackers exploit social proof in phishing attacks, using fake reviews, likes, or shared content to gain victims’ trust and manipulate them into revealing sensitive information.
-
Anchoring
Cybercriminals exploit anchoring bias in phishing by using initial misleading information to manipulate victims’ judgment, a tactic rooted in psychological research from the 1970s.

Authority
In cybersecurity, authority is often exploited by attackers in phishing schemes, manipulating targets by impersonating trusted figures to bypass security and extract sensitive information.
-
Reciprocity
Phishing attacks exploit the principle of reciprocity by making targets feel obliged to reciprocate, thus increasing the likelihood of divulging sensitive information.

Scarcity
Cybercriminals exploit the scarcity principle by creating fake limited-time offers, prompting victims to act hastily and bypass security protocols, increasing susceptibility to attacks.
